76 Star 585 Fork 1.1K

Ascend/pytorch

torch_npu快速验证失败

DONE
Bug-Report
创建于  
2023-11-21 21:44

一、问题现象(附报错日志上下文):
python3
Python 3.10.0 (default, Nov 21 2023, 10:54:15) [GCC 7.5.0] on linux
Type "help", "copyright", "credits" or "license" for more information.

import torch
import torch_npu
x = torch.randn(2, 2).npu()
y = torch.randn(2, 2).npu()
z = x.mm(y)
报错如下:
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/dsl/unify_schedule/extract_image_patches_without_cbuf_schedule.py:317: SyntaxWarning: "is not" with a literal. Did you mean "!="?
if _ is not 1:
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/common/context/op_context.py:38: DeprecationWarning: currentThread() is deprecated, use current_thread() instead
return _contexts.setdefault(threading.currentThread().ident, [])
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/common/context/op_context.py:38: DeprecationWarning: currentThread() is deprecated, use current_thread() instead
return _contexts.setdefault(threading.currentThread().ident, [])
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/common/context/op_context.py:38: DeprecationWarning: currentThread() is deprecated, use current_thread() instead
return _contexts.setdefault(threading.currentThread().ident, [])
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/common/context/op_context.py:38: DeprecationWarning: currentThread() is deprecated, use current_thread() instead
return _contexts.setdefault(threading.currentThread().ident, [])
/usr/local/Ascend/ascend-toolkit/latest/python/site-packages/tbe/common/context/op_context.py:38: DeprecationWarning: currentThread() is deprecated, use current_thread() instead
return _contexts.setdefault(threading.currentThread().ident, [])
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()

: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:914: ImportWarning: TEMetaPathFinder.find_spec() not found; falling back to find_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TBE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()
:671: ImportWarning: TEMetaPathLoader.exec_module() not found; falling back to load_module()

二、软件版本:
-- CANN 版本 (e.g., CANN 3.0.x,5.x.x): 7.0.RC1.1
--Tensorflow/Pytorch/MindSpore 版本:
torch:2.1.0
torch_npu:2.1.0.rc1
--Python 版本 (e.g., Python 3.7.5):python3.10.0
-- MindStudio版本 (e.g., MindStudio 2.0.0 (beta3)):
--操作系统版本 (e.g., Ubuntu 18.04):

三、测试步骤:
python3
Python 3.10.0 (default, Nov 21 2023, 10:54:15) [GCC 7.5.0] on linux
Type "help", "copyright", "credits" or "license" for more information.

import torch
import torch_npu
x = torch.randn(2, 2).npu()
y = torch.randn(2, 2).npu()
z = x.mm(y)

四、日志信息:

请根据自己的运行环境参考以下方式搜集日志信息,如果涉及到算子开发相关的问题,建议也提供UT/ST测试和单算子集成测试相关的日志。

日志提供方式:
将日志打包后作为附件上传。若日志大小超出附件限制,则可上传至外部网盘后提供链接。

获取方法请参考wiki:
https://gitee.com/ascend/modelzoo/wikis/如何获取日志和计算图?sort_id=4097825

评论 (3)

闫晓东 创建了Bug-Report 2年前

看起来是te安装有问题?如果是升级了CANN版本或者pytorch版本,建议覆盖安装一下te:

pip install -I /usr/local/Ascend/ascend-toolkit/latest/fwkacllib/lib64/te-*-py3-none-any.whl -i https://mirrors.bfsu.edu.cn/pypi/web/simple
Destiny 任务状态TODO 修改为Analysing 2年前

这个怎么解决的

如果是warn,可以升级到最新版本的cann,如果是报错可以提issue,附上详细plog日志。

huangyunlong 任务状态Analysing 修改为DONE 10个月前

登录 后才可以发表评论

状态
负责人
项目
里程碑
Pull Requests
关联的 Pull Requests 被合并后可能会关闭此 issue
分支
开始日期   -   截止日期
-
置顶选项
优先级
预计工期 (小时)
参与者(4)
fdd-whu-dft 8963425 runsilver 1716548812 huangyunlong-huangyunlong2022 闫晓东-yanxd_rz
Python
1
https://gitee.com/ascend/pytorch.git
git@gitee.com:ascend/pytorch.git
ascend
pytorch
pytorch

搜索帮助